First, What's Really Happening in Hashimoto's?
Before we can talk about solutions, we have to be unflinchingly clear about the problem. Hashimoto's thyroiditis isn't just a 'thyroid problem.' That's a common misconception. It's an autoimmune condition. This is a critical, non-negotiable distinction. Your immune system, which is supposed to be your loyal protector, has mistakenly identified your thyroid gland as a foreign invader. It then launches a sustained, relentless attack.
This attack involves producing antibodies—specifically thyroid peroxidase (TPO) antibodies and thyroglobulin (Tg) antibodies—that target and damage thyroid tissue. Over time, this chronic assault impairs the thyroid's ability to produce the hormones your body needs to regulate metabolism, energy, and mood. The result? Hypothyroidism, and the cascade of symptoms that come with it.
But the damage isn't just happening to the thyroid gland itself. The immune battleground is messy. This constant state of alert creates a massive amount of cellular chaos and collateral damage throughout the body. This is where the concept of oxidative stress comes into play, and it’s the key to understanding glutathione's role.
The Vicious Cycle of Oxidative Stress and Autoimmunity
Imagine a fireplace. A controlled fire provides warmth and light. But if sparks fly out and land on the rug, you get uncontrolled, damaging little fires everywhere. Oxidative stress is like those sparks. It's a fundamental imbalance between free radicals (the sparks) and antioxidants (the fire extinguisher).
Free radicals are unstable molecules that are a natural byproduct of metabolic processes, like turning food into energy. In a healthy body, antioxidants swoop in and neutralize them before they can cause harm. But in a condition like Hashimoto's, the immune system's attack on the thyroid generates an absolute storm of free radicals. It's catastrophic.
This overwhelming level of oxidative stress does a few terrible things:
- It Damages Thyroid Cells Directly: The free radicals bombard the thyroid tissue, accelerating its destruction.
- It Fuels More Inflammation: Oxidative stress signals the immune system to stay on high alert, pouring more fuel on the inflammatory fire.
- It Drains Your Resources: Your body uses up its antioxidant reserves at an alarming rate trying to manage the chaos.
This creates a devastating feedback loop. The autoimmune attack creates oxidative stress, which in turn provokes more immune activity and inflammation, which creates even more oxidative stress. It’s a self-perpetuating cycle of damage. To break this cycle, you need a seriously powerful fire extinguisher. That's glutathione.
Glutathione: Your Body’s Chief Operating Officer of Defense
Glutathione is a tripeptide, a small protein composed of three amino acids: cysteine, glycine, and glutamic acid. Your body produces it naturally in every single cell. We can't stress this enough: its importance to your health is almost impossible to overstate. It's not just an antioxidant; it's the master controller of the entire antioxidant system.
Here’s what makes it so indispensable:
- Direct Neutralizer: It directly binds to and neutralizes free radicals, including the particularly nasty ones generated during inflammation.
- Antioxidant Recycler: It recharges and recycles other crucial antioxidants like Vitamin C and Vitamin E, bringing them back online so they can get back to work.
- Detoxification Powerhouse: It's a central player in Phase II detoxification in the liver. It binds to toxins, heavy metals, and metabolic waste products, making them water-soluble so your body can excrete them.
- Immune System Modulator: It plays a vital role in the proper function and balance of immune cells, helping to ensure they respond appropriately without going haywire.
When your glutathione levels are robust, your body is resilient. It can handle metabolic waste, fend off cellular damage, and keep inflammation in check. But when they're depleted—which is incredibly common in chronic autoimmune conditions—the entire system becomes vulnerable. The sparks start landing on the rug, and the fire begins to spread.
The Direct Connection: Why Glutathione Matters for Hashimoto's
Okay, so we've established the problem (autoimmune attack and oxidative stress) and introduced the hero (glutathione). Now, let's connect the dots. How, specifically, can supporting glutathione levels make a difference for someone with Hashimoto's?
Our team has found that the connection is multi-faceted, addressing the condition from several critical angles.
1. It Quenches the Inflammatory Fire: This is the most direct benefit. By neutralizing the excessive free radicals produced during the autoimmune attack on the thyroid, glutathione helps protect the gland from further damage. Think of it as providing a shield for the thyroid cells that are under siege. Less damage can mean slower progression of the disease and preservation of thyroid function.
2. It Helps Rebalance the Immune System: The immune system in Hashimoto's is typically "Th1 dominant," meaning a specific branch of T-helper immune cells is overactive. Research suggests that glutathione can help modulate the immune response, encouraging a better balance between the Th1 and Th2 branches. It doesn't suppress the immune system; it helps it become more intelligent and less self-destructive. This is a crucial distinction.
3. It Enhances Detoxification Pathways: Many people with autoimmune conditions have a higher toxic burden or are more sensitive to environmental triggers (like heavy metals, pesticides, or mold). These toxins can act as triggers that provoke the immune system. Because glutathione is essential for detoxification, having adequate levels helps your body efficiently clear out these potential triggers, reducing the overall burden on your immune system.
4. It Supports T4 to T3 Conversion: Your thyroid produces mostly T4, an inactive hormone. It must be converted into T3, the active form your cells can actually use. This conversion process is heavily dependent on the mineral selenium. Here's the kicker: the enzyme that performs this conversion, iodothyronine deiodinase, is a selenium-dependent enzyme. The primary family of antioxidant enzymes that use selenium are the glutathione peroxidases. A healthy glutathione system is intrinsically linked to the efficient use of selenium, thereby supporting the conversion of thyroid hormone. It's all connected.

Boosting Your Glutathione: Strategies and Considerations
Here's the tough part. The very nature of Hashimoto's actively depletes glutathione. It's a classic catch-22. You need more of it, but the disease is using it up faster than you can make it. So, a proactive approach to boosting and preserving glutathione is often necessary. This isn't just about taking a single supplement; it's about creating an environment where your body can produce and utilize it effectively.
| Strategy | Mechanism | Key Benefits | Potential Downsides & Notes |
|---|---|---|---|
| Dietary Building Blocks | Provides raw materials (sulfur, selenium, amino acids) for your body to synthesize its own glutathione. | Safe, holistic, provides co-factors. Supports overall health. | Slower to show results. Dependent on good digestion and absorption. |
| NAC Supplementation | N-acetylcysteine (NAC) is a direct precursor to the amino acid cysteine, often the limiting factor in glutathione production. | Highly effective, well-researched, boosts production directly. | Can cause mild GI upset in some individuals. Smell can be off-putting. |
| Liposomal Glutathione | Glutathione is encapsulated in tiny lipid bubbles (liposomes) to protect it from stomach acid and improve absorption. | Offers better bioavailability than standard oral glutathione. | Quality and efficacy can vary dramatically between brands. Can be expensive. |
| IV Glutathione Therapy | Administered directly into the bloodstream, bypassing the digestive system entirely. | The most direct and potent method for raising levels quickly. | Invasive, costly, and must be done in a clinical setting by a professional. |

Our experience shows that a multi-pronged approach works best. You can't supplement your way out of a poor diet or a high-stress lifestyle. You need to support your body from the ground up.
- Eat Your Sulfur: Load up on cruciferous vegetables (broccoli, cauliflower, kale), alliums (garlic, onions), and high-quality protein sources. These provide the essential building blocks.
- Prioritize Selenium and B Vitamins: Brazil nuts, seafood, and organ meats are rich in selenium. Leafy greens and quality meats provide B vitamins. These are critical co-factors for glutathione enzymes.
- Manage Your Stress: Chronic stress floods your body with cortisol, which depletes glutathione. This isn't fluff. It's biochemistry. Meditation, time in nature, and adequate sleep are non-negotiable.
- Consider Precursors: For many, NAC is a powerful and accessible way to give your body the direct materials it needs to ramp up production.
